Tbh I think people are reading a little too much into the image. Could their motivation for just showing the Monorail and Space Mountain to hint that they're safe "as is"? Perhaps. Occam's Razor tells me they're the more iconic parts of TL so they just chose that for the graphic to represent the announcement.

Space Mountain as a concept and the Monorail are safe. That I can 100% guarantee. The idea and name of Space Mountain isn't going anywhere. Everything else is fair game.

That being said, I sincerely hope that aide from the obvious People Mover demands, the other priority will be to drastically update Space Mountain. I know people enjoy it, and I enjoy it as well, but the ride itself is....slow and dated. The ride is just gradual dip and then sharp turn at a max speed of 30 mph. It will look even more dated and borning once Tokyo opens theirs up next Spring!

I don't think we will get a clone of Earth Rise. As Jake already brought up, we have yet to see a clone of any major Tokyo Disney ride make its way over here. I don't think Earth Rise will by the exception. BUT I could see Disney giving Vekoma a call to make DL's own "Earth Rise" if that makes sense. It wouldn't be a clone of it, but they could get close to some of the more thrilling elements of it. Heck, they might even include the upwards tilt track as Vekoma does make the tilt coaster after all. If they wanted to go the cost-efficent route, they could always keep the dome as is and then expand the showbuilding containing the coaster a little bit towards main street to allow for more space.

I said this before many times, but DLR is way, way, WAY overdue for a proper new coaster. WDW has been getting them left-and-right while DLR hasn't had a brand new coaster since 9/11 with Screamin'/IncrediCoaster. Before the Disney purists get angry about the change, the ride would still hold true to Walt's vision: A high-speed thrill ride through outer space....it would just be fasterr, more thrilling, up-to-date, and (At least in theory) just as accessible!

I know this post is long, but I wanted to get this off my chest: I want to see drastic change to everything. This is their chance to knock it out of the park with a brand-new TL. I want everything to be amazing including Space Mountain. If not Earth Rise, then give us something close to it!
